Jacksons Buy Dynaformer Filly for $900,000
Photo: Joe DiOrio
Hip 118 Dynaformer-Bank Audit was sold for $900,000 at the Keeneland Yearling Sales

A filly by Dynaformer fetched $900,000 at the second select session of the Keeneland September yearling sale Sept. 13. Consigned by Eaton Sales, agent, she was bought by Nicoma, agent for Roy and Gretchen Jackson’s Lael Stable.

The Jacksons are best known for racing the ill-fated Barbaro, winner of the 2006 Kentucky Derby Presented by Yum! Brands (gr. I), who was euthanized due to laminitis complications after suffering a leg injury in that year’s Preakness Stakes (gr. I). Barbaro was also a son of Dynaformer.

The Jacksons' new Dynaformer filly was bred in Kentucky by St. George Farm. She is the second foal out of the stakes-winning Wild Rush mare Bank Audit, who is a daughter of stakes winner Mosquera
